Guest room sofa design: Creative ideas for designing the perfect guest room sofa
When it comes to designing a guest room, one of the key pieces of furniture that can make or break the space is the sofa. A stylish, comfortable sofa can provide a cozy spot for your guests to relax, while also serving as an additional sleeping option if needed. Whether you have a spacious spare room or a small nook in your home, there are endless possibilities for guest room sofa designs that can elevate the look and functionality of your space. From classic to contemporary, here are some ideas to inspire your guest room sofa design.
First, consider the size of the sofa in relation to the room. A large sectional might be perfect for a spacious guest room, but in a smaller space, a sleek loveseat or a daybed can work wonders. Opt for a design that doesn’t overpower the room while still providing ample seating. Additionally, look for sofas that can double as beds, such as sleeper sofas or futons, to maximize the utility of the space.
Next, think about the materials and colors that will complement your guest room décor. Soft, inviting fabrics like linen, velvet, or microfiber are great choices for a sofa that will see a lot of use. Neutral colors can create a calming effect, while pops of color can add energy to the room. If you want to create a cohesive look, consider matching the sofa with other textiles in the room, such as throw pillows or curtains.
Another important aspect of guest room sofa design is the arrangement. Position the sofa to encourage conversation and create a welcoming atmosphere. If space allows, adding side tables or a coffee table can enhance the functionality of the area, providing a place for guests to set down drinks or personal items.
Furthermore, don’t forget to accessorize! Adding decorative pillows and a cozy throw blanket can make the sofa feel more inviting and comfortable. Consider including a small reading lamp nearby for those who enjoy curling up with a book during their stay.
Finally, think about the overall theme of your guest room. Whether you’re aiming for a chic modern look, a rustic vibe, or a classic traditional feel, your sofa should align with that aesthetic. Mixing and matching styles can also work beautifully if done thoughtfully.
In conclusion, designing a guest room sofa is all about balancing style and function. By considering size, material, color, arrangement, and accessories, you can create a space that is not only beautiful but also welcoming for your guests. FAQ
What type of sofa is best for a guest room? A pull-out sleeper sofa or a daybed is often ideal for versatility and comfort.
How can I make a small guest room feel larger? Choose furniture with legs to create a sense of space and use light colors to brighten the room.
